My price target end of day is $220+ and 1 year from now $300+ Here's everyhing you need to know about $CBRS IPO: $CBRS just priced its IPO at $185/share. This is above the already raised $150–$160 range.

That tells you demand was insane. The book was reportedly oversubscribed 20x+ and institutions were forced to show their real bids. This wasn’t retail hype chasing momentum. Big money wanted exposure badly.

Here’s why this matters:

• Cerebras is positioning itself as a real challenger in AI compute infrastructure.

$Amazon.com(AMZN)$ already confirmed it plans to use Cerebras chips alongside existing AI training processors.

• OpenAI reportedly ran its first model on Cerebras hardware earlier this year.

• OpenAI also holds warrants tied to Cerebras milestones and valuation targets.

Think about what that means. The biggest AI companies in the world are actively testing alternatives to the current AI hardware stack.

Everyone is fighting for a piece now. The craziest part? SoftBank and $ARM Holdings(ARM)$ reportedly approached Cerebras about an acquisition before the IPO even happened. When companies are trying to buy you before you even go public, that usually means one thing: The AI infrastructure war is accelerating much faster than most people realize.
